Shot on 8mm film in 1974, this vintage home movie captures a sweeping panoramic view of an Indian city from a high vantage point. The footage, framed by a traditional stone structure with ornate latticework, reveals a dense urban sprawl of white-washed buildings and domed rooftops stretching toward distant hills under a bright sun. A monkey briefly appears on a domed roof, adding a touch of local life. The warm, slightly faded colors and visible film grain evoke a nostalgic, archival feel, offering a rare glimpse into daily life in India during the 1970s.
